Adtran NetVanta 3200/3205 Normal Status Lights

Image = Typical Normal Status - Bolded Below = Likely Failures
Front Panel
Light
|
Status
|
Description & Suggested Action (Likely Failures in Bold)
|
STATUS |
Green (Flashing) |
On power-up blinks rapidly for 5 seconds. |
Green (Solid) |
Power is on and the self-test completed successfully. |
Red (Solid) |
Power is on but the self-test failed or the boot code could not be
loaded. |
WAN |
Green (Solid) |
Link is up and Port is operational. |
Red (Solid) |
T1 is down. // Call your Carrier. |
Amber (Solid) |
The unit is in a test state. |
Unlit |
No DIM installed or the interface is administratively down. |
NET1 - TD/RD |
Green (Flashing) |
Activity is occuring on the WAN or DBU Port. |
Unlit |
No activity on the WAN or DBU Port. |
LNK |
Green (Solid) |
10 Base-T Ethernet link is up. |
Amber (Solid) |
100 Base-T Ethernet link is up. |
Red (Solid) |
Ethernet cable to device unplugged or device not powered. |
Unlit |
Link is administratively down. |
LAN - TD/RD |
Green (Flashing) |
Activity is occurring on the Ethernet Port. |
Unlit |
No activity on the Ethernet Port. |
Rear Panel
Light
|
Status
|
Description & Suggested Action (Likely Failures in Bold)
|
ORANGE |
Red (Solid) |
Interface is locked up. // Reboot unit and
advise your Vendor. |
GREEN |
Unlit |
No Ethernet link. Check the cables and the firewall or switch.
//
Contact your Vendor. |
